(a) The district shall coordinate its efforts with the local community justice council in developing its crime control and crime prevention program.
(b) The district shall fund an annual evaluation program to study the impact, efficiency, and effectiveness of new or expanded crime control and crime prevention programs.
(c) The board may seek the assistance of the Office of State-Federal Relations in identifying and applying for federal grants for criminal justice programs. The board shall notify the appropriate council of government of any intent to submit applications for federal funds and for inclusion in the regional criminal justice planning process.
(d) The district may apply for and receive grants for criminal and juvenile justice programs from the criminal justice division in the governor's office.
